Tips for Solo Female Travellers in Shivaji Nagar

πŸ“

Share Your Location

Use Google Maps or WhatsApp location sharing with a trusted contact back home, especially when exploring new areas.

πŸš•

Use Official Transport

Stick to official taxis, ride-hailing apps, or public transport in Shivaji Nagar. Avoid unmarked vehicles, especially at night.

🏨

Choose Central Accommodation

Staying in well-lit, central areas reduces risk and the need for late-night transport. Read reviews from solo female travellers specifically.

πŸ’¬

Learn Key Phrases

Knowing basic local phrases for help, directions, and refusal can be invaluable. Download an offline translation app.

Hidden Gems in Shivaji Nagar

Lesser-known spots the locals love

🍜

Appu Ghar

While known as an amusement park, its food stalls offer authentic local Maharashtrian snacks and meals that are a hit with families. It's a fun and flavorful experience for those seeking casual, delicious eats.

foodVishal Nagar
πŸ›οΈ

Tulshibaug Market

FREE

This bustling market is a local favorite for everything from traditional clothing and household items to religious artifacts and street food. It's a vibrant sensory experience where you can haggle for great deals.

marketDhole Patil Road
✨

Osho International Meditation Resort

Beyond its famous meditation programs, the resort grounds offer beautiful, tranquil gardens and unique architecture that are a peaceful retreat for visitors. It's a surprisingly calm oasis for a stroll.

experienceKoregaon Park

Safety in Shivaji Nagar

Moderate
CautionModerateSafeVery Safe
πŸ‘©

Solo Female Travel

Generally safe, but exercise heightened awareness. Stick to well-lit, populated areas, especially at night. Avoid walking alone in deserted streets. Be cautious of unsolicited attention and politely but firmly decline if uncomfortable.

πŸŒ™

At Night

Main roads in popular areas like Koregaon Park and Aundh are reasonably safe with streetlights and some activity. However, many smaller streets can become poorly lit and deserted. Avoid venturing into unknown or dimly lit areas alone. Use reputable transport.

🚨

Emergency

112

Common Scams to Watch For

  1. 1Fake tourist information centers offering overpriced tours or services.
  2. 2Auto-rickshaw drivers overcharging or refusing to use the meter.
  3. 3Pickpocketing and bag snatching in crowded markets and bus stations.
